A arquitetura IA-32 inclui um grande número
de registradores, tabelas e instruções específicos,
alguns estão listados a seguir [13]:
CPUID: instrução de
identificação da CPU
CR: registradores de controle: CR0, CR3
(endereço base da tabela de páginas, que controla as
translações do endereço linear para o endereço
físico), CR4 e CR8 (prioridade da tarefa
atual)
CS: Registrador de Segmento, para o
seguimento de código atual
DR: Registrador de
debug
EFLAGS: Versão 32 bits dor egistrador
de flags; contém as flags aritméticas,
assim como as flags de interrupção (IF), usada
para mascarar as interrupções.
GDT: descritor global de tabela;
contém descritores que podem ser carregados nos registradores
de segmento LDTR e TR.
GDTR, IDTR, LDTR, TR: Registradores que
referenciam GDT, IDT, LDT e TSS
HLT: instrução de
desligamento.
IDT: tabela de descritores de
interrupção; controla a entrega de exceções e
interrupções aos software que devem
manipulá-las.
IF: Bit no registrador EFLAGS que controla
o mascaramento de interrupções.
INVLPG: Invalida a instrução de
entrada no TLB.
LDT: Tabela de descritores locais;
contém descritores que podem ser carregados em registradores
de segmento.
LGDT, LIDT, LLDT, LTR: instruções
que escrevem em GDTR, IDTR e TR.
MOV: instrução de mover;
diferentes versões permitem acesso de leitura e escrita aos
registradores de controle e registradores de
debug.
MWAIT: Instrução de aguardo do
monitor.
PUSH: Instrução push,
coloca o seu operador na fila.
RDMSR, WRMSR: instruções de
leitura e escrita em registradores
específicos.
RDPMC: lê a instrução de
contadores de monitoramento de desempenho.
Registradores de Segmento: Registradores
que controlam a translação do endereço lógico
para o endereço linear.
RDTSC: Lê a instrução de
contador de time-stamp real.
SGDT, SIDT, SLDT, STR: instruções
que lêem GDTR, IDTR e TR
SYSENTER, SYSEXIT: Instruções de
chamada rápida de sistema e retorno de chamada rápida de
sistema.
TSS: Segmento de estado de tarefa; entre
outras coisas, o TSS atual controla a capacidade do software de
acessar portas de Entrada/Saída.